新闻中心

您现在的位置: 首页 > 新闻中心 > ios的游戏用什么开发的(ios游戏用什么语言写的)

ios的游戏用什么开发的(ios游戏用什么语言写的)

发布时间:2024-08-21

学习iOS软件或游戏开发到底需要哪几种编程语言?我需要严谨的回答。

1、苹果设备上的主开发语言是Objective C,没有Objective C++这种语言,也不需要学习C语言或者其他语言。大学里没有iOS开发这个专业,与软件开发相关的是软件工程专业,一般不会教你怎么开发iOS软件,而是教你开发软件的基础知识,比如编程语言、数据结构和算法、数据库等等等等。

2、游戏程序设计:C++程序设计入门;基本数据类型和输入输出;流程控制语句;数组、指针和引用、函数;程序结构和书写规;范结构体和联合体、类;继承与多态;异常处理与程序调试。算法与数据结构:算法分析;数据结构;基本算法;STL的概念与使用;静态库与动态库;XML库的使用。

3、至少一台mac,如果是学习的话,就不用买iPhone或iPad了。如果想在真实系统下运行就需要加入apple developer计划了,99刀每年,这样就可以在iPhone或iPad上运行你自己写的程序了,否则就只能在xcode的虚拟机上运行了。目前最便宜的mac 应该算mac mini了吧,在加一个iPod Touch和iPad。

app开发技术有哪些?

编程技术:包括Java、Swift、Kotlin等,这些是App开发中最核心的技术。它们用于实现App的各项功能,如界面交互、数据处理等。 前端开发技术:用于开发App的用户界面,包括各种UI框架和库,如React Native、Ionic等。这些技术可以创建跨平台的用户界面,提高开发效率。

App开发技术:原生开发:原生开发是指使用平台特定的编程语言和开发工具进行应用开发,例如:Android原生开发:Java、Kotlin。iOS原生开发:Swift、Objective-C。

编程语言开发App所需的第一项技术是编程语言。移动应用程序通常使用Java、Swift、Kotlin、Objective-C等语言编写。这些编程语言都有自己的优缺点,开发者应该根据自己的需求和技能来选择合适的语言。开发框架开发App所需的第二项技术是开发框架。开发框架是一组预定义的代码和库,可以加快App开发过程。

服务器端开发:若App包含服务器端功能,开发者需要了解Web服务相关知识,以及常用的服务器端开发语言,如PHP、JSP、ASP.NET等。 综合技能:除了上述技术,App开发还涉及UI设计、框架使用、性能优化、调试与适配等多方面技能。Web App是针对iOS/Android优化后的Web站点,用户无需下载安装即可使用。

APP开发需要的技术如下:掌握混合开发技术和HTML5加Native混合技术。交互设计、UI设计的能力。熟悉java语言和android的环境机制。App开发,是指专注于手机应用软件开发与服务。App是application的缩写,通常专指手机上的应用软件,或称手机客户端。另外有很多在线app开发平台。

...在安卓手机上玩王者荣耀满级换了苹果手机现在什么都没有了

1、Android是用java语言开发的,服务器也可以用java语言开发,利用json进行通信。iOS是switch开发,服务器那一部分一般是用Python,PHP等开发。如果Android和iOS的数据都塞到一个服务器上,服务器得区别哪些请求或者数据是Android发送的, 哪些是iOS发送的。

2、系统不兼容:安卓和苹果是不同的操作系统,账号数据无法互通。因此,在安卓设备上的账号数据无法直接转移到苹果设备上。数据转移操作未完成:如果玩家在转区过程中没有完成所有必要的操作,可能会导致数据丢失。

3、如果安卓机换苹果机后王者荣耀账号没了,区也没有了,不要着急,可以通过王者荣耀的官方渠道进行账号找回和转移。

4、可以重新在安卓的手机上登录原来的帐号,就可以恢复原来的皮肤了。

5、更换苹果手机后,等级清零需要重新玩,战绩为零,所有的数据都不同步,这就相当于在苹果手机登录的是一个全新的账号。《王者荣耀》游戏小技巧:注意阵容与版本很多人在选择英雄时十分任性,只选择自己想玩、爱玩的,全然不顾阵容搭配。

6、没有了,王者荣耀苹果区和安卓区是分开的,在苹果手机上登录过的qq账号或微信账号想用安卓手机登录只能从零开始。不过对战匹配系统是跨越了苹果和安卓的,两个系统的玩家可以在一起玩,不过相信不多久两个系统应该会做到兼容。

ios游戏开发需要学什么

1、IOS游戏开发需要学习swift 编程语言、xcode ide、spritekit 框架、游戏设计、opengl es、移动界面设计等内容。swift 编程语言:近年来已成为 ios 开发主流采用的编程语言。学习它将使你更容易地理解和创建 ios 游戏应用程序。

2、C/C/OC语言,零基础学习iOS开发同样也是,以提高编写代码和变成调试能力,具有扎实的编程功底和思想。iOS应用开发阶段,具有开发中大型iOS应用项目能力。iOS游戏开发阶段,可以掌握iOS3D游戏开发的能力。iOS项目实战阶段,提升创新、实战经验能力,拥有自己独立研发的几款产品。

3、还要熟练掌握Objective-C语言,C/C++语言;熟悉Cocoa开发框架,包括UI、网络等方面,熟悉IOS开发工具和相关开发测试工具的使用,掌握常用的数据结构与常用算法,较好的逻辑思维分析和表达和沟通能力,要有一定的自学能力,较强的团队协作意识。

4、开发环境及工具。首先一定要配置好开发环境及开发工具,才能做后续的学习。开发语言。这是学习iOS的重点,以后应用就需要使用这种语言来开发App。重要性不言而喻。这个学习的过程就是多看书,多练习。iPhone/iPad 开发基础。